Former Zenit football player Maxim Demenko, who also played in Spartak and Krasnodar in his career, played in the 28th week of the Russian Premier League (RPL) in St. He shared his thoughts about the match that the St. Petersburg club will play against Orenburg. .

The meeting will take place on May 20, the starting whistle will sound at 16.30 Moscow time.

“I don’t think your friends will relax. Maybe guys with less playing practice will emerge. Malcolm will definitely be someone who wants to score as many goals as possible in the goal race. And I think, Sergei Bogdanovich [Семак] he will not let him get comfortable, he will be able to do all the professionals and what is necessary. How the match will turn out is another question, ”Demenko said in a conversation with socialbites.ca.

On May 7, St. Petersburg, Zenit became the champion of Russia for the fifth time in a row, defeating Spartak Moscow. In the last round, Zenit drew with Krasnodar with a score of 2:2. After the match, the Petersburgers were awarded a gold medal.
